Ulster Bank appoints new head of private banking

Ulster Bank has today announced the appointment of Patrick Farrell to the position of head of private banking.

The creation of this new role is part of Ulster Bank’s new private offering, a specialist day to day banking service to the Republic of Ireland, targeted at individuals earning more than €145,000 or those with access to savings worth at least €200,000.
